Carroll County Farm Museum Covered Bridge, Carroll County, Maryland
The Carroll County Farm Museum Covered Bridge is a pedestrian bridge completed in July 2010 in Carroll County, Maryland. It replaced an older uncovered wooden bridge crossing at a pasture creek. The bridge is one of four covered bridges in Carroll County and one of approximately 20 in Maryland.
